MAIN PURPOSE OF POSITION
- Underwriting of both local and international engineering business
- Organising and conducting surveys of large/complex engineering risks for clients, including preparing internal and external reports (if required).
- Assessing individual risks, evaluating and providing terms and conditions in accordance with the applicable underwriting authority, underwriting guidelines, and internal directives
- Ensuring that risk acceptance is aligned with company goals and company and group strategies.
- Developing and growing a sustainable book of business and exploiting new business potentials through active development of relationships with clients.
- Developing innovative insurance solutions and products in addition to conventional covers in close cooperation with other Santam business units - "can-do mindset”.
- Evaluating and preparing special treaty acceptance requests
